Product Overview
Network ports of outdoor equipment such as security devices, outdoor APs, and charging piles must be dustproof, waterproof, resistant to temperature variations, and protected against lightning strikes. Waterproof RJ45 connectors should be selected based on protection rating (IP65/IP67), mating angle, voltage withstand capability, and mating cycle life, along with multi-stage lightning protection. Refer to Wohu’s WHPMWRJ series, e.g., WHPMWRJ1101 (IP67, 1000VAC for 1 minute, 750 mating cycles, operating temperature -40°C to +85°C). All part numbers listed are genuine Wohu models; refer to official datasheets and sample evaluations for final confirmation.
Selection Guidelines
• Determine Protection Rating: Prefer IP67 for fully outdoor applications; IP65 is sufficient for semi-outdoor use. Pay attention to voltage withstand (e.g., 1000VAC for 1 minute) and mating cycle life (e.g., 750 cycles).
•Determine Structure: Select mating angle (90°/180°) and panel-mount type according to installation method.
• Implement Lightning Protection and Wide-Temperature Support: Use a three-stage lightning/surge protection scheme at the port (GDT + TVS + ESD) and select components rated for -40°C to +85°C.

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: What is the difference between IP65 and IP67?
A: IP67 offers temporary immersion protection and superior sealing—preferred for outdoor use; IP65 protects against water jets and is adequate for semi-outdoor environments.
Q2: Is lightning protection still needed for waterproof network ports?
A: Yes. Outdoor installations require GDT + TVS + ESD staged surge suppression to handle lightning-induced transients. Waterproofing prevents water ingress, while lightning protection addresses electrical surges.
